Biography

Mr. Basile is the Managing Member. Mr. Basile's primary areas of practice are state and local government, business, land use planning and administrative law centering on Marcellus Shale resource development.

Representative Experience

· Drafting and promoting legislation and administrative rules before the West Virginia Legislature and Executive Branch

· Negotiating business site locations and expansions involving incentive application, property acquisition, tax and land use planning issues

· Representing diverse mix of business clients during formation, sale, purchase, merger and dissolution activities

· Establishing United States operating entities for international clients and facilitating foreign trade zone establishment and use

· Representing business clients on state and local tax issues including business and occupation, sales, service, valuation, assessment and credits

· Drafting and promoting The Marcellus Development Act

· Drafting, reviewing and providing commentary on Marcellus Shale legislation, regulation and rules

Work History

· Associate General Counsel, General Counsel and Deputy Chief of Staff to the Office of Governor Gaston Caperton, 1994 - 1997

· General Counsel to the West Virginia Development Office, 1993 - 1994

· Assistant and Senior Assistant Attorneys General, 1991 - 1993

Summary of Executive Order 04-11
Michael J. Basile, July 21, 2011
On July 12, 2011, the Office of the Governor of West Virginia issued Executive Order No. 04-11, the goal of which is to encompass and regulate horizontal drilling and the development of the Marcellus Shale and other reservoirs that may be developed through unconventional methods and directing the...
